Decision on curfew extension tomorrow

The government’s decision on whether or not to extend the ongoing quarantine curfew will be taken tomorrow (September 03).

The final decision on this will be taken at the COVID-19 task force meeting, chaired by President Gotabaya Rajapaksa.

The relevant meeting is scheduled to be held tomorrow.

The quarantine curfew is currently in effect island-wide is scheduled to lift at 4.00 am on Monday, September 06.

The curfew was first imposed on August 20 and was extended once until September 06.
